Output d31f336d4af149186cb204830e66cd94c9b5c66f06e7804802f971ff103a4a11:1

value
1388038
script pubkey
OP_0 OP_PUSHBYTES_20 85476acdfd1ad9de6433c78f97e7fd744d714db6
address
tb1qs4rk4n0artvauepnc78e0elaw3xhzndk59pw6q
transaction
d31f336d4af149186cb204830e66cd94c9b5c66f06e7804802f971ff103a4a11